Searched refs:rmtp (Results 1 - 25 of 25) sorted by relevance

/freebsd-13-stable/contrib/netbsd-tests/lib/libc/sys/
H A Dt_clock_nanosleep.c44 struct timespec rqtp, rmtp; local
47 rmtp.tv_sec = -1; rmtp.tv_nsec = -1;
48 ATF_REQUIRE(clock_nanosleep(CLOCK_REALTIME, 0, &rqtp, &rmtp) == 0);
50 ATF_CHECK(rmtp.tv_sec == -1 && rmtp.tv_nsec == -1);
52 ATF_CHECK(rmtp.tv_sec == 0 && rmtp.tv_nsec == 0);
56 rmtp.tv_sec = -1; rmtp
[all...]
/freebsd-13-stable/lib/libc/sys/
H A Dclock_nanosleep.c45 struct timespec *rmtp)
51 rqtp, rmtp));
44 clock_nanosleep(clockid_t clock_id, int flags, const struct timespec *rqtp, struct timespec *rmtp) argument
H A Dnanosleep.c44 nanosleep(const struct timespec *rqtp, struct timespec *rmtp) argument
48 __libc_interposing[INTERPOS_nanosleep])(rqtp, rmtp));
/freebsd-13-stable/sys/compat/linux/
H A Dlinux_time.c544 struct timespec *rmtp; local
549 LIN_SDT_PROBE2(time, linux_nanosleep, entry, args->rqtp, args->rmtp);
558 if (args->rmtp != NULL)
559 rmtp = &rmts;
561 rmtp = NULL;
569 error = kern_nanosleep(td, &rqts, rmtp);
570 if (error == EINTR && args->rmtp != NULL) {
571 error2 = native_to_linux_timespec(&lrmts, rmtp);
574 error2 = copyout(&lrmts, args->rmtp, sizeof(lrmts));
590 struct timespec *rmtp; local
[all...]
/freebsd-13-stable/contrib/llvm-project/compiler-rt/lib/sanitizer_common/
H A Dsanitizer_common_syscalls.inc258 PRE_SYSCALL(nanosleep)(void *rqtp, void *rmtp) {}
260 POST_SYSCALL(nanosleep)(long res, void *rqtp, void *rmtp) {
263 if (rmtp) POST_WRITE(rmtp, struct_timespec_sz);
516 void *rmtp) {
521 const void *rqtp, void *rmtp) {
523 if (rmtp) POST_WRITE(rmtp, struct_timespec_sz);
/freebsd-13-stable/lib/libc/gen/
H A Dsem_new.c347 const struct timespec *rqtp, struct timespec *rmtp)
369 rqtp != NULL && rmtp != NULL) {
370 *rmtp = tms.remain;
394 const struct timespec *rqtp, struct timespec *rmtp)
426 retval = usem_wait(&sem->_kern, clock_id, flags, rqtp, rmtp);
346 usem_wait(struct _usem2 *sem, clockid_t clock_id, int flags, const struct timespec *rqtp, struct timespec *rmtp) argument
393 _sem_clockwait_np(sem_t * __restrict sem, clockid_t clock_id, int flags, const struct timespec *rqtp, struct timespec *rmtp) argument
/freebsd-13-stable/contrib/llvm-project/compiler-rt/include/sanitizer/
H A Dnetbsd_syscall_hooks.h1239 #define __sanitizer_syscall_pre_compat_50_nanosleep(rqtp, rmtp) \
1241 (long long)(rmtp))
1242 #define __sanitizer_syscall_post_compat_50_nanosleep(res, rqtp, rmtp) \
1244 (long long)(rmtp))
2337 #define __sanitizer_syscall_pre___nanosleep50(rqtp, rmtp) \
2339 (long long)(rmtp))
2340 #define __sanitizer_syscall_post___nanosleep50(res, rqtp, rmtp) \
2342 (long long)(rmtp))
2659 #define __sanitizer_syscall_pre_clock_nanosleep(clock_id, flags, rqtp, rmtp) \
2662 (long long)(rmtp))
[all...]
H A Dlinux_syscall_hooks.h50 #define __sanitizer_syscall_pre_nanosleep(rqtp, rmtp) \
51 __sanitizer_syscall_pre_impl_nanosleep((long)(rqtp), (long)(rmtp))
52 #define __sanitizer_syscall_post_nanosleep(res, rqtp, rmtp) \
53 __sanitizer_syscall_post_impl_nanosleep(res, (long)(rqtp), (long)(rmtp))
241 rmtp) \
243 (long)(which_clock), (long)(flags), (long)(rqtp), (long)(rmtp))
245 rqtp, rmtp) \
247 res, (long)(which_clock), (long)(flags), (long)(rqtp), (long)(rmtp))
2031 void __sanitizer_syscall_pre_impl_nanosleep(long rqtp, long rmtp);
2032 void __sanitizer_syscall_post_impl_nanosleep(long res, long rqtp, long rmtp);
[all...]
/freebsd-13-stable/sys/kern/
H A Dkern_time.c591 struct timespec *rmtp; member in struct:nanosleep_args
600 uap->rqtp, uap->rmtp));
608 struct timespec *rmtp; member in struct:clock_nanosleep_args
618 uap->rmtp);
H A Dsystrace_args.c1218 uarg[1] = (intptr_t)p->rmtp; /* struct timespec * */
1249 uarg[3] = (intptr_t)p->rmtp; /* struct timespec * */
/freebsd-13-stable/sys/sys/
H A Dsyscallsubr.h106 const struct timespec *rqtp, struct timespec *rmtp);
H A Dsysproto.h664 char rmtp_l_[PADL_(struct timespec *)]; struct timespec * rmtp; char rmtp_r_[PADR_(struct timespec *)]; member in struct:nanosleep_args
679 char rmtp_l_[PADL_(struct timespec *)]; struct timespec * rmtp; char rmtp_r_[PADR_(struct timespec *)]; member in struct:clock_nanosleep_args
/freebsd-13-stable/sys/arm/linux/
H A Dlinux_systrace_args.c942 uarg[1] = (intptr_t)p->rmtp; /* struct l_timespec * */
1629 uarg[3] = (intptr_t)p->rmtp; /* struct l_timespec * */
H A Dlinux_proto.h408 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_nanosleep_args
732 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_clock_nanosleep_args
/freebsd-13-stable/sys/arm64/linux/
H A Dlinux_systrace_args.c805 uarg[1] = (intptr_t)p->rmtp; /* struct l_timespec * */
912 uarg[3] = (intptr_t)p->rmtp; /* struct l_timespec * */
H A Dlinux_proto.h429 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_nanosleep_args
486 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_clock_nanosleep_args
/freebsd-13-stable/sys/compat/freebsd32/
H A Dfreebsd32_proto.h228 char rmtp_l_[PADL_(struct timespec32 *)]; struct timespec32 * rmtp; char rmtp_r_[PADR_(struct timespec32 *)]; member in struct:freebsd32_nanosleep_args
234 char rmtp_l_[PADL_(struct timespec32 *)]; struct timespec32 * rmtp; char rmtp_r_[PADR_(struct timespec32 *)]; member in struct:freebsd32_clock_nanosleep_args
H A Dfreebsd32_misc.c2872 TIMER_RELTIME, uap->rqtp, uap->rmtp));
2882 uap->rqtp, uap->rmtp);
H A Dfreebsd32_systrace_args.c1188 uarg[1] = (intptr_t)p->rmtp; /* struct timespec32 * */
1219 uarg[3] = (intptr_t)p->rmtp; /* struct timespec32 * */
/freebsd-13-stable/sys/i386/linux/
H A Dlinux_proto.h501 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_nanosleep_args
875 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_clock_nanosleep_args
H A Dlinux_systrace_args.c1137 uarg[1] = (intptr_t)p->rmtp; /* struct l_timespec * */
1907 uarg[3] = (intptr_t)p->rmtp; /* struct l_timespec * */
/freebsd-13-stable/sys/amd64/linux32/
H A Dlinux32_systrace_args.c1099 uarg[1] = (intptr_t)p->rmtp; /* struct l_timespec * */
1862 uarg[3] = (intptr_t)p->rmtp; /* struct l_timespec * */
H A Dlinux32_proto.h503 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_nanosleep_args
876 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_clock_nanosleep_args
/freebsd-13-stable/sys/amd64/linux/
H A Dlinux_proto.h164 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_nanosleep_args
807 char rmtp_l_[PADL_(struct l_timespec *)]; struct l_timespec * rmtp; char rmtp_r_[PADR_(struct l_timespec *)]; member in struct:linux_clock_nanosleep_args
H A Dlinux_systrace_args.c321 uarg[1] = (intptr_t)p->rmtp; /* struct l_timespec * */
1742 uarg[3] = (intptr_t)p->rmtp; /* struct l_timespec * */

Completed in 614 milliseconds